3D Printing in Oral Surgery
To improve the field of dental surgery, you can explore the subtopic of 3D printing in oral surgery. This ingenious technology has the potential to change the method oral cosmetic surgeons run and treat clients. Here are 4 key ways in which 3D printing is forming the area:
- ** Custom-made Surgical Guides **: 3D printing allows for the creation of extremely exact and patient-specific surgical guides, enhancing the accuracy and performance of procedures.
-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op personalized implant prosthetics that completely fit a person's one-of-a-kind makeup, causing far better results and patient fulfillment.
- ** Bone Grafting **: 3D printing allows the production of patient-specific bone grafts, minimizing the demand for conventional implanting strategies and boosting recovery and healing time.
- ** Education and Educating **: 3D printing can be made use of to develop sensible surgical versions for educational purposes, enabling oral specialists to practice complex treatments before executing them on individuals.
With its potential to enhance precision, personalization, and training, 3D printing is an interesting development in the field of dental surgery.
Minimally Intrusive Techniques
To further progress the area of dental surgery, accept the potential of minimally invasive techniques that can significantly benefit both cosmetic surgeons and clients alike.
Minimally intrusive methods are revolutionizing the area by minimizing surgical injury, decreasing post-operative discomfort, and accelerating the recuperation process. These methods include making use of smaller lacerations and specialized instruments to carry out procedures with precision and performance.
By utilizing sophisticated imaging innovation, such as cone light beam computed tomography (CBCT), doctors can precisely plan and carry out surgical procedures with minimal invasiveness.
Furthermore, using lasers in oral surgery allows for accurate tissue cutting and coagulation, leading to reduced blood loss and lowered healing time.
With minimally intrusive techniques, patients can experience much faster recuperation, minimized scarring, and improved results, making it an essential element of the future of oral surgery.
